JSP(JavaServer Pages)是一种基于Java的服务器端技术,它允许开发者在HTML或XML等静态页面中嵌入Java代码片段,从而实现动态内容的生成和交互。JSP中文模板的使用,主要涉及到编码设置、模板语法、应用场景以及常见问题的解决。以下是详细信息:
JSP中文模板的主要作用是将业务逻辑与页面展示分离,使得页面更加灵活和易于维护。通过使用JSP模板,开发者可以创建可重用的页面片段,减少代码重复,提高开发效率。
JSP模板主要分为两种类型:脚本模板和指令模板。脚本模板包含JSP脚本元素,如脚本、表达式、声明和注释,用于动态生成内容。指令模板则包含JSP指令,用于设置页面属性或包含其他文件。
JSP模板广泛应用于企业级应用、电子商务网站、内容管理系统(CMS)等,特别是在需要动态生成HTML内容的Web应用程序中。
JSP模板的基本语法包括JSP表达式、脚本片段、指令等。例如,使用<%= variable %>
可以输出变量值,而<% %>
用于包含Java代码片段。
<%@ page contentType="text/html;charset=UTF-8" %>
,并且在处理请求和响应时,使用request.setCharacterEncoding("UTF-8")
和response.setCharacterEncoding("UTF-8")
来确保字符编码的一致性。<jsp:include>
标签将其他内容(如内容区域)包含进来。这种方式有助于保持代码的DRY(Don't Repeat Yourself)原则,提高代码的可维护性。通过以上信息,您可以更好地理解和使用JSP中文模板,提高开发效率和页面质量。
没有搜到相关的文章